Hadoop:Hadoop生态圈(或者泛生态圈)基本上都是为了处理超过单机尺度的数据处理而诞生的。不是一个工具,也不是一种技术,是一种技术的合称HDFS:分布式文件系统。传统的文件系统是单机的,不能横跨不同的机器。比如你说我要获取/hdfs/tmp/file1的数据,你引用的是一个文件路径,但是实际的数据存放在很多不同的机器上。你作为用户,不需要知道这些,就好比在单机上你不关心文件分散在什么磁道什
转载
2023-07-11 18:57:03
134阅读
一. MapReduce on Yarn流程1. 什么是MapReduceMapReduce是一个计算框架,核心思想是"分而治之",表现形式是有个输入(input),mapreduce操作这个输入(input),通过本身定义好的计算模型,得到一个输出(output),这个输出就是我们所需要的结果。在运行一个mapreduce计算任务时候,任务过程被分为两个阶段:map阶段和reduce阶段,每个阶
转载
2024-09-27 22:13:01
4阅读
今天为了优化springmvc中的数据连接池,就去查了下一些数据连接池的性能。结果如下: 1:性能方面 hikariCP>druid>tomcat-jdbc>dbcp>c3p0 。hikariCP的高性能得益于最大限度的避免锁竞争。 2:druid功能最为全面,sql拦截等功能,统计数据较为全面,具有良好的扩展性。 3:综合性能,扩展性等方面,可考虑使用druid或者
转载
2024-02-04 11:42:12
152阅读
Hadoop HDFS 与Hbase升级笔记由于之前使用了hadoop1.0.2,hbase 使用的是hbase-0.92.1 但是一次事故导致元数据丢失,且修复元数据的类本身有BUG 所以摆在眼前的只有两条路: 1、修改hbase源码重新编译 hbase 修复BUG 2、升级到下一个版本,且这个版本已经修复了此BUG 从release node中看到 0.92.2及以后版本均修复了此bug
转载
2023-10-26 19:30:24
57阅读
# Druid与Hadoop数据更新指南
## 1. 概述
Druid是一种用于快速数据分析的分布式实时分析数据库,而Hadoop则是一个用于存储和处理大数据的框架。将这两者结合在一起,可以有效地进行数据的更新和处理。本文将教你如何实现druid hadoop数据更新,指导你了解整个流程和每一步的具体实现。
## 2. 流程
下面是实现“Druid和Hadoop数据更新”的步骤:
| 步
了解c3p0,dbcp与druid
说到druid,这个是在开源中国开源项目中看到的,说是比较好的数据连接池。于是乎就看看。扯淡就到这。 下面就讲讲用的比较多的数据库连接池。(其实我最先接触的是dbcp这个) 1)DBCP DBCP是一个依赖Jakarta commons-pool对象池机制的数据库连接池.DBCP可以直接的在应用程序中使用,Tomcat的数据源使用的就是D
转载
2024-08-14 00:16:01
47阅读
连接池和DBUtils为什么要使用连接池 Connection对象在JDBC使用的时候就会去创建一个对象,使用结束以后就会将这个对象给销毁了(close).每次创建和销毁对象都是耗时操作.需要使用连接池对其进行优化. 数据库的连接建立,开销比较大,所以在一开始就用一个池子来装若干个连接对象。 程序初始化的时候,初始化多个连接,将多个连接放入到池(集合)中.每次获取的时候,都可以直接从连接池中进行获
转载
2024-07-24 14:49:20
121阅读
每天的第一句话:不断学习!不断积累!1.认识Druid:Druid为监控而生的数据库连接池,它是阿里巴巴开源平台上的一个项目。Druid是Java语言中最好的数据库连接池,Druid能够提供强大的监控和扩展功能.它可以替换DBCP和C3P0连接池。Druid提供了一个高效、功能强大、可扩展性好的数据库连接池。Druid与DBCP,C3P0的区别: 1
转载
2024-05-04 15:41:44
103阅读
removeAbandoned实际上就是Druid的泄露检测机制。removeAbandoned作为开启连接泄露检测机制的开关,默认为false,当为true的时候,在随着DestroyTask的调用频率定期检测。主要的参数有:removeAbandoned如果连接泄露,是否需要回收泄露的连接,默认false;spring.datasource.druid.removeAbandoned=true
转载
2023-12-27 20:54:29
244阅读
整合Druid和MyBatis(2021最新最易懂)1.SpringBoot整合Druid Druid是阿里巴巴的一个开源项目,是一个数据库连接池的实现,结合了C3P0、DBCP、PROXOOL等DB池的优点,整合配置参考地址。Druid不但提供连接池的功能,还提供监控功能,可以实时查看数据库连接池和SQL查询的工作情况(最牛X的地方就在与提供的日志监控功能)。在上一章中(SpringBoot整
转载
2023-09-11 22:49:51
99阅读
一、创建spring-starter工程加入mysql驱动器+jdbc+web+mybatis二、druid配置参考:druid配置三、数据库建表:将工程文件夹中的sql文件添加到Navicat中在resource文件夹中有两个sql文件 在application.yml文件中修改配置:url修改成数据库的ip+port,在mybatis文件夹下 利用shcema可以将指定文件夹下的sql文件添加
转载
2023-07-28 09:52:25
214阅读
数据库的概念在java中,数据库存储技术可分为如下几类:JDBC-Druid-DBUtils概念JDBC-Druid-DBUtils实现代码比较一下 JDBC, dbutils, Mybatis 和 Hibernate 在java中,数据库存储技术可分为如下几类:JDBC直接访问数据库JDO技术(Java Data Object)第三方工具 O/R工具,如Mybatis,Hibernate等 J
转载
2024-05-16 06:17:16
96阅读
1. 比如遇到过hadoop溢出没有? 如果hadoop溢出了如何解决?为了防止oom,需要限制task的内存上限,例如一个task占的内存量,以及并发度是多少,二者相乘,再和本机内存做个比较。内存配置示例:我们的配置mapred-site.xmlmapred.tasktracker.map.tasks.maximum = 6 jvm mapred.tasktracker.r
狂神说SpringBoot08:整合Druid集成DruidDruid简介Java程序很大一部分要操作数据库,为了提高性能操作数据库的时候,又不得不使用数据库连接池。Druid 是阿里巴巴开源平台上一个数据库连接池实现,结合了 C3P0、DBCP 等 DB 池的优点,同时加入了日志监控。Druid 可以很好的监控 DB 池连接和 SQL 的执行情况,天生就是针对监控而生的 DB 连接池。Druid
转载
2024-03-16 10:42:34
219阅读
关于HikariCP和Druid连接池HiKariCP代码体积小;速度快;稳定性高;可靠性高;支持 jmx监控;spring boot 默认数据源;Druid阿里开源;功能较全面、拓展性好;支持 jmx/log/http监控;支持sql拦截及解析;代码体积中等;运行速度中等;配置Druid第一步:在pom.xml中引入druid官方提供的Spring Boot Starter封装。<depe
转载
2023-10-24 13:12:09
180阅读
SpringBoot整合Druid一、创建项目,选择依赖选择Spring Web、JDBC API、MySQL Driver即可二、在pom中引入相关依赖<dependency>
<groupId>mysql</groupId>
<artifactId>mysql-connector-java</artifactId>
转载
2023-11-20 07:58:09
163阅读
springboot项目就不多说了。druid也不多说了,网上一搜就有介绍。我理解简单说:druid替换了spring boot的c3p0和DBCP连接池。druid提供了可视化界面进行sql性能等相关统计。druid提供了数据库密码加密处理。如何使用:1,引入依赖:<dependency>
<groupId>com.alibaba</groupId>
转载
2024-06-25 08:38:37
281阅读
# Druid和Redis的区别
## 引言
Druid和Redis是两个非常受欢迎的开源数据存储技术,它们在不同的领域有着各自的优势和适用场景。本文将介绍Druid和Redis的特点、用途以及它们之间的区别。
## Druid简介
Druid是一种用于大规模数据分析的高性能数据存储和查询系统。它主要用于实时查询和分析大规模数据集,例如时间序列数据。Druid的设计目标是提供低延迟的数据摄
原创
2023-07-23 16:08:50
183阅读
# Druid与MySQL版本的比较与应用
在大数据时代,数据存储和处理技术层出不穷。其中,Druid和MySQL是两种广泛应用的数据库系统。尽管两者都用于数据管理,但它们的结构、特点及使用场景有很大的不同。本文将深入探讨Druid和MySQL的版本差异与特点,并提供代码示例和可视化图示,帮助读者更好地理解这两款数据库系统的适用场景与特性。
## 什么是Druid?
Druid 是一个开源的
原创
2024-09-22 05:37:18
85阅读
# MySQL与Druid的版本对比与应用
## 引言
在大数据和数据库管理的时代,选择合适的数据库是至关重要的。MySQL和Druid是两种流行的数据库解决方案,各自有着不同的应用场景和特性。本文将比较MySQL和Druid的版本,介绍它们的特点,并提供一些代码示例。同时,我们还将展示一个状态图,以帮助理解其流程。
## MySQL Overview
MySQL是一种关系型数据库管理系统